Houston Chronicle by Megan Fan Munce 6/8/2023

8th Wonder Brewery, Distillery and Cannabis, the EaDo business known for its craft beverages and Astrodome-inspired decor, is being acquired by Bayou City Hemp, the privately held companies announced Wednesday.

The two have been collaborating since 2021, when 8th Wonder released Wonder Water, a nonalcoholic seltzer infused with Bayou City Hemp's CBD and THC. The acquisition will fully combine Bayou City, one of Texas' first and largest hemp processors, with 8th Wonder's brewing and distilling capabilities, along with its distribution network.

8th Wonder started as a craft brewery in 2011, and in 2018 it added a distillery across the street serving in-house vodka, rum and other spirits. In 2022, the company launched 8th Wonder Cannabis, a dispensary selling hemp-derived gummies, vapes and more out of the corner of the distillery.
